CCM Investment Group LLC bought a new stake in shares of Science Applications International Co. (NYSE:SAIC - Free Report) during the first quarter, according to its most recent 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m bought 4,841 shares of the information technology services provider's stock, valued at approximately $545,000.

Science Applications International Trading Up 1.2%

NYSE SAIC traded up $1.36 on Tuesday, reaching $117.23. The stock had a trading volume of 309,084 shares, compared to its average volume of 670,582. The firm has a market capitalization of $5.49 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 19.77 and a beta of 0.49. The company has a quick ratio of 0.87, a current ratio of 0.87 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.20. Science Applications International Co. has a 12-month low of $94.68 and a 12-month high of $156.34. The stock has a fifty day moving average price of $111.23 and a two-hundred day moving average price of $111.37.

Science Applications International (NYSE:SAIC - Get Free Report) last announced its earnings results on Monday, June 2nd. The information technology services provider reported $1.92 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ing analysts' consensus estimates of $2.17 by ($0.25). Science Applications International had a net margin of 4.11% and a return on equity of 24.18%. The firm's revenue was up 1.6%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period in the previous year, the business posted $1.92 earnings per share. As a group, sell-side analysts forecast that Science Applications International Co. will post 8.27 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Science Applications International Announces Dividend

The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Friday, July 25th. Stockholders of record on Friday, July 11th were given a dividend of $0.37 per share. The ex-dividend date of this dividend was Friday, July 11th. This represents a $1.48 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 1.3%. Science Applications International's dividend payout ratio is currently 20.76%.

Science Applications International Company Profile

(Free Report)

Science Applications International Corporation provides technical, engineering, and enterprise information technology (IT) services primarily in the United States. The company's offerings include IT modernization; digital engineering; artificial intelligence; Weapon systems support design, build, modify, integrate, and sustain weapon systems; and end-to-end services, such as design, development, integration, deployment, management and operations, sustainment, and security of its customers' IT infrastructure, as well as training and simulation and ground vehicles support which integrates, modify, upgrades, and sustains ground vehicles for nation's armed forces.
